Job Overview

RWDI AIR Inc., part of the RWDI Group of Companies, specializes in resolving air quality, noise and vibration, climate change, hydrogeological as well as waste management issues for a wide array of industrial, commercial and government clients.  With locations and 450+ people strategically positioned throughout Canada, we have worked closely with many different sectors for more than 30 years to meet measurement, modelling, mitigation and regulatory compliance needs.


RWDI’s Calgary office is seeking a systematic and logical individual to join our Environmental Team as a Co-op for an eight-month work term beginning May 2026.

Key Responsibilities

You will be provided with an opportunity to assist our Field Services Team conducting studies relating to the measurement of air contaminants. This could include:
  • Stack testing and ambient air monitoring to determine various contaminants.
  • Lab work / data analysis / report writing.
  • Field work.

Skills, Knowledge and Expertise

Your background and qualifications should include:
  • Enrolled in an Environmental Technology program, Environmental Engineering Applications program, or equivalent.
  • Aptitude towards using and troubleshooting instrumentation and data logging equipment.
  • Excellent verbal and written communications and a willingness to work in a variety of field locations.
  • Well versed in computer applications.
  • Preference will be given to individuals with knowledge of air quality monitoring and regulations.
  • Must be comfortable working at heights.
  • Must be comfortable working outside.
  • Must be able to lift heavy testing equipment.
  • Must have a valid driver’s license.
